Position Candidate Name Party Votes Vote %
1 Dalbir Singh Indian National Congress 193,579 58.40%
2 Gyan Singh Bharatiya Janta Party 53,322 16.10%
3 Dalpat Singh Paraste Janta Party 37,093 11.20%
4 Sukh Senkol Independent 14,396 4.30%
5 Dev Pratap Independent 12,196 3.70%
6 Hazari Singh Independent 4,562 1.40%

Dalbir Singh (Indian National Congress) won the Shahdol Lok Sabha seat in 1984.

The margin was 140,257 votes (42.30%%).

The voter turnout in Shahdol for the 1984 Lok Sabha election was 46.30%%.

6 candidates contested from Shahdol constituency in the 1984 Lok Sabha election.

Shahdol is a Lok Sabha constituency in Madhya Pradesh.
